But… you still have whole of me…

 

 

Between battlegrounds is where I stand,

Unarmed and without any reason to live,

Thirsty for some rain to hit this burning land

 

 

You gave me a new light every time,

Of which I'm so much missing is your shine,

Unconsciously here I wait for the end of my life…

 

 

Still maintaining a hope for this life is an art,

This endless pain silently kills me every night.

I wonder how you could survive inside of my heart,

Laceration of my feelings I hopelessly need to abide.

Like a piece of paper you are tearing me apart...

 

 

Hollow is my soul and eyes are so wet,

A heart so much empty for which I regret.

Veins still alive with blood which is so cold,

Every tear inside myself I need to hold...

 

 

Wounds of this life won't heal so soon,

Heartless feel with which I belong.

Overcast somewhere I still see my moon,

Lodestar can't even guide my way home.

Evanescently I surrender life of my own…

 

 

Oscillates your presence still on my mind,

Forever I know you'll stay here by my side.

 

 

Misdeed I committed but I'm so amaze to see,

Endlessly here I'm alive but…you still have whole of me…….
